Delhi High Court
National Insurance Co Ltd & Anr vs Om Logistics Ltd on 6 May, 2015
$~3.
*    IN THE HIGH COURT OF DELHI AT NEW DELHI
+    CS(OS) 1925/2010
     NATIONAL INSURANCE CO LTD & ANR            ..... Plaintiffs
                    Through: None
                    versus
     OM LOGISTICS LTD                           ..... Defendant
                    Through: Ms. Mahe Zehra, Advocate for
                    Mr. Arun Aggarwal, Advocate
     CORAM:
     HON'BLE MS. JUSTICE HIMA KOHLI

                        ORDER

% 06.05.2015

1. The case was passed over on the first call as none was present

on behalf of the plaintiffs. Same is the position on the second call.

2. The Joint Registrar has recorded in the order dated 13.04.2015

that the plaintiffs have neither filed the list of witnesses nor has the

affidavit by way of evidence been filed. A perusal of the record reveals

that issues were framed in the suit on 06.12.2013 and on the said

date, the plaintiffs were granted time to file the list of witnesses and

the affidavit by way of evidence. However, the plaintiffs have not

taken any steps in that regard.

3. It appears that the plaintiffs are not interested in prosecuting

the present suit, which is accordingly dismissed in default and for non-

prosecution.

HIMA KOHLI, J MAY 06, 2015 rkb
